Gods great care of his good people in bad times discovered in several sermons / preached by Mr. James Nalton (late minister of St. Leonards Foster-Lane) immediately upon his return from Holland, about twelve years since ; published by J.F., teacher of short- writing, who took them in characters from the said Mr. J. Nalton.

Nalton, James, 1600-1662
Publisher: Printed by A M for Nathanael Webb
Place of Publication: London
Publication Year: 1655
Approximate Era: Interregnum
TCP ID: A89716 ESTC ID: R42508 STC ID: N122A
Subject Headings: Providence and government of God; Sermons, English -- 17th century;

In-Text First, He tels them he would acknowledge them, whom he had sent away Captive of Judah. Secondly, He tels them that it was he that had sent them out of that place, into the Land of the Caldeans. And thirdly, He tels them that it was for their Spiritual profit and advantage; First, He tells them he would acknowledge them, whom he had sent away Captive of Judah.
